To truly understand the significance of a Level 2 electrician, it's vital to separate their work from that of a basic electrical contractor. While a basic electrician concentrates on the circuitry within a property-- the circuits, power points, lighting, and internal switchboards-- a Level 2 electrician is authorized to work on the service mains, the overhead and underground cables that link a home to the utility's network. This includes everything from the point of connection on the street pole or underground pit, right approximately the client's meter box. Their domain is the high-voltage side of the equation, the critical juncture where the general public network meets private consumption.

The training and accreditation required to become a Level 2 electrician are strenuous and extensive. Beyond the basic electrical credentials, these professionals must carry out customized courses and practical assessments that look into the complexities of network infrastructure, safety protocols for working with live high-voltage lines, and an extensive understanding of the specific requirements of the various electricity distributors. Each state and territory has its own set of regulations and licensing bodies, guaranteeing that just those with the highest level of competence and adherence to strict security standards are licensed to perform this vital work. This careful process makes sure public security and the dependability of the whole electrical supply chain.

The scope of work for a Level 2 electrician is incredibly varied and requiring. They are often the very first responders to power interruptions, entrusted with fault finding and rectification on service mains that have been harmed by storms, accidents, or basic wear and tear. Their duties include installing brand-new service lines for newly built homes or business buildings, making sure a safe and compliant connection to the grid. They are likewise responsible for updating existing service mains to accommodate increased power needs, such as when a residential or commercial property installs photovoltaic panels or a brand-new electrical lorry charging station. One of the most tough elements of their occupation is the intrinsic risk included. Dealing with live electricity, frequently at heights on power poles or in restricted underground spaces, needs unwavering focus, meticulous adherence to safety procedures, and a sophisticated understanding of electrical principles. They must excel in using specialized tools and equipment, and constantly upgraded on the latest security policies and technological improvements in the field. The precision and attention to information required in every task carried out by a Level 2 electrician are paramount, as even a small error can have serious consequences, not just for themselves but likewise for the broader neighborhood reliant on a stable power supply.

Additionally, Level 2 electricians often serve as the primary point of contact in between specific consumers and the electricity suppliers. They are the ones who assess the expediency of brand-new connections, advise on necessary upgrades, and ensure that all work adheres to the rigorous technical specs set by the network suppliers. This needs not just technical proficiency but also strong communication skills and a customer-centric approach, as they browse the often-complex requirements of linking to or customizing existing electrical services.
